50 WITHY TREES AVENUE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the South Ribble local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 50 WITHY TREES AVENUE sales between May 1996 and September 2008 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 2003 sale was for 15%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 15% above the HPI over time, until the September 2008 sale, where it rises to 16%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 16% above the HPI.

What might 50 WITHY TREES AVENUE be worth now?

50 WITHY TREES AVENUE might now be worth an estimated £238,853.

This is based on house price inflation of 40.5%, between September 2008 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the South Ribble local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 40.5%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 50 WITHY TREES AVENUE of £169,950 on 20th September 2008. For the value to have increased from £169,950 to £238,853 over the seventeen years and seven months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 50 WITHY TREES AVENUE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the South Ribble local authority area.
  • The September 2008 sale price of £169,950 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 50 WITHY TREES AVENUE has not materially changed since September 2008.
